Private Cord Blood Bank

You must be thinking as to why there is so much issue about the umbilical cord blood. Well the reason why this blood is considered as important is, this blood has stem cells in it. Stem cells are unique and they work in a completely different manner.

Stem cells are very healthy cells and they have the tendency to give birth to other healthy cells and tissues. Due to this, stem cells are considered as an amazing option when a person has some deadly diseases. When these faulty cells are destroyed, stem cells work towards making the health better by giving birth to other cells.

The best example is of a person who is suffering from leukemia. When with treatment faulty cells are removed, stem cells are introduced in the body. The only condition that should occur is successful transplantation. If the stem cell transplantation is a successful one then there will be production of healthy cells in the body. The stem cells from bone marrow can only produce the blood cells. But the cells in the cord blood are amazing and they have the capacity to replace much number of cells. Some of the diseases that can be treated using the stem cells in cord are leukemia, aplastic anemia, sickle cell anemia etc.

Now, its time to choose the bank after you know as to how the cord blood is useful. Yes, it’s true that storing cord blood with private blood bank has many benefits. But the cost involved is quite high. When this is stored with private bank, it is for sure that the cord blood will be stored solely for your own use in future. You may even use it for someone in the family or for your very own child. But when you donate the cord blood to a public blood bank then it is considered as a donation. And thus in future this won’t be available for personal use. In future when you need some sort of stem cell treatment then from the cord blood registry you will have to find someone whose cord blood matches with your blood.
